Easy to clean
Strollers, like car seats and highchairs take a beating every day. They also collect a large amount of dirt, such as Cheerios, yogurt and the poop. To keep your stroller clean, it is important to keep it clean on a regular basis. This will help your stroller last longer and keep your children healthy.
Strollers are available in a variety of sizes and designs, and can be easy to clean. A lot of them come with removable fabrics that can be washed with the washing machine. It is crucial to follow the directions given by the manufacturer before using the machine. You may also have to purchase a specific detergent or stain remover.
It is important to keep your stroller in good working order for the health of your child as well as to prevent accidents and injuries. It also helps prevent bacteria from spreading between your children and other pedestrians. A clean stroller can ensure that your family is comfortable and happy on long walks.

Before you begin cleaning your stroller it's recommended to vacuum it to remove any larger crumbs or other debris. You can also wipe the fabric with a damp cloth to get rid of any stains. You can also make use of a baby-safe spray cleaner treat more heavily soiled areas.
